The article covers a March 30, 2026 ribbon-cutting at Joseph H. Brensinger PS 17 in Jersey City. A new mini soccer pitch now sits in the school parking lot.
Local leaders, students, and national soccer partners all showed up to mark the occasion. The project connects to World Cup 2026 preparations and aims to support youth development over the long haul.

Photographs from the event show students jumping onto the new surface right away. Organizers see this as a promising start for a community resource that could keep growing.
A Community-Driven Milestone for Jersey City’s Youth Soccer
The ceremony really highlighted how Jersey City wants to make the World Cup part of daily life for families and students. Even though the mini pitch is on school grounds, it’s meant to be a neighborhood spot for after-school programs, pick-up games, and organized practices.

Organizers are framing the project as just one piece of a bigger push for community soccer. They hope to give more kids a shot at the sport while building up teamwork, health, and local pride.
Key Players and Partners
- Principal Robert Brewer, who ran the ceremony and talked about how important school-community partnerships are.
- PS 17 students, who wasted no time breaking in the new pitch with their own first kicks.
- Alex Lasry, CEO of the NY NJ Host Committee for the 2026 World Cup, who spoke about the project’s connection to World Cup plans.
- Diana Martin, Chief External Relations Officer, U.S. Soccer Foundation, who shared thoughts about what’s next and the long-term vision.
Next Phases and Long-Term Impact
Officials say the mini pitch is just the start of a bigger effort to keep World Cup energy alive in Jersey City. The next phase might mean more pitches, better lighting, new surfaces, or expanded programs for more students and neighbors.
They’re hoping for more safe outdoor spaces, more ways for young people to get involved, and maybe even leagues during the school year and on weekends.
